Joan Van Ark spotted for the first time in over three years

Joan Van Ark, renowned for her role as Valene Ewing on “Dallas” and its spin-off “Knots Landing,” has been seen in public in Los Angeles for the first time in three years. The 78-year-old actress was dressed in casual sportswear, including “tall brown boots” and a ponytail, as she ran errands solo, at one point “feeding change into a parking meter.”

Van Ark, who “was married three times to her on-screen love interest, Gary Ewing,” played by Ted Shackelford, has had an illustrious TV and film career spanning 55 years. Despite her success, she now leads a private life, occasionally lending her voice to shows like “Doom Patrol” (2019) and “Curious George” (2021). Her last on-screen appearance was in “Psycho Wedding Crasher” in 2017.

Married for 56 years to TV reporter John Marshall, Van Ark remains active within the Hollywood community. Her recent outing suggests she continues to enjoy her life, maintaining her celebrity legacy while cherishing personal privacy.
